ICARUS may cancel any Kit Order without fee ten (10) days or more before the confirmed shipping date of the Product Kits or Enhancement Kits.
Primavera reserves the right to cancel or suspend any Kit Order placed by ICARUS for Product Kits, or refuse or delay shipment thereof, if ICARUS fails to make payments as required herein.
Any terms or conditions appearing on the face or reverse side of any Kit Order that are different or additional to the terms and conditions of this Agreement shall not be binding on the parties unless both parties hereto expressly agree in a separate writing to be bound by such different or additional terms and conditions.
The terms and conditions of this Agreement shall govern in the event of any conflict between this Agreement and the terms of any Kit Order.
